Appearance

Red Velvet Sherbet is visually distinguished by its dense, resinous buds, which often display a captivating blend of deep green and red hues. This coloration is attributed to anthocyanin expression, a trait selectively bred for aesthetic appeal. The buds are typically covered in a glittering layer of trichomes, indicative of high craftsmanship.

Aroma & Flavor

The aroma of Red Velvet Sherbet is a layered bouquet, beginning with sweet and tangy notes reminiscent of its parent strains, Lemon Cherry Gelato and Pina Acai. Subtle undertones of earth and spice add complexity. Its flavor profile mirrors the aroma, offering an initial burst of sweet citrus and tang, followed by a harmonious blend of dessert sweetness and a tropical finish.

Effects

Users of Red Velvet Sherbet typically experience a smooth onset of euphoria coupled with a relaxing body high, embodying a balance between indica and sativa genetics. The effects are generally not overly sedating, instead promoting a sense of calm and upliftment that can support creative pursuits and physical relaxation. Many report an improved mood and reduced stress levels.

Terpenes & Cannabinoids

This strain typically contains THC levels between 16-20% and CBD levels around 1-2%, contributing to its balanced effects. Key terpenes identified include limonene, myrcene, and pinene, which contribute to its citrus, sweet, and pine notes, as well as potential therapeutic benefits. Linalool and humulene have also been occasionally detected.
